Skip to main content
Top

2023 | OriginalPaper | Chapter

Highly Stochastic Time Series Modeling using HTM in Comparison with Commonly Used Methods

Authors : Filip Begiełło, Tomasz Bławucki

Published in: Proceedings of Seventh International Congress on Information and Communication Technology

Publisher: Springer Nature Singapore

Activate our intelligent search to find suitable subject content or patents.

search-config
loading …

Abstract

This study compares the HTM models applicability in highly stochastic time series forecasting problems, to a range of commonly used approaches. The models were tested on a real-world data, representing raw material usage in a food processing company. The comparison was done on a set of 21 data series with a high disparity of underlying process characteristics. HTM models were evaluated against 6 other approaches. As a result, HTM models were able to outperform other models in 8 out of 21 cases, with an average improvement of around 20% of RMSE value, scoring in the first place as a most accurate approach.

Dont have a licence yet? Then find out more about our products and how to get one now:

Springer Professional "Wirtschaft+Technik"

Online-Abonnement

Mit Springer Professional "Wirtschaft+Technik" erhalten Sie Zugriff auf:

  • über 102.000 Bücher
  • über 537 Zeitschriften

aus folgenden Fachgebieten:

  • Automobil + Motoren
  • Bauwesen + Immobilien
  • Business IT + Informatik
  • Elektrotechnik + Elektronik
  • Energie + Nachhaltigkeit
  • Finance + Banking
  • Management + Führung
  • Marketing + Vertrieb
  • Maschinenbau + Werkstoffe
  • Versicherung + Risiko

Jetzt Wissensvorsprung sichern!

Springer Professional "Technik"

Online-Abonnement

Mit Springer Professional "Technik" erhalten Sie Zugriff auf:

  • über 67.000 Bücher
  • über 390 Zeitschriften

aus folgenden Fachgebieten:

  • Automobil + Motoren
  • Bauwesen + Immobilien
  • Business IT + Informatik
  • Elektrotechnik + Elektronik
  • Energie + Nachhaltigkeit
  • Maschinenbau + Werkstoffe




 

Jetzt Wissensvorsprung sichern!

Springer Professional "Wirtschaft"

Online-Abonnement

Mit Springer Professional "Wirtschaft" erhalten Sie Zugriff auf:

  • über 67.000 Bücher
  • über 340 Zeitschriften

aus folgenden Fachgebieten:

  • Bauwesen + Immobilien
  • Business IT + Informatik
  • Finance + Banking
  • Management + Führung
  • Marketing + Vertrieb
  • Versicherung + Risiko




Jetzt Wissensvorsprung sichern!

Literature
1.
go back to reference Adhikari R, Agrawal RK (2013) An introductory study on time series modeling and forecasting. Lambert Academic Publishing, Saarbrücken, Germany Adhikari R, Agrawal RK (2013) An introductory study on time series modeling and forecasting. Lambert Academic Publishing, Saarbrücken, Germany
2.
go back to reference Ao S-I (2010) Applied time series analysis and innovative computing. In: Lecture notes in electrical engineering, vol 59 Ao S-I (2010) Applied time series analysis and innovative computing. In: Lecture notes in electrical engineering, vol 59
3.
go back to reference Wei WWS (2013) Time series analysis. In: Little TD (ed) The Oxford handbook of quantitative methods in psychology, vol 2: statistical analysis. Oxford University Press, Inc., New York Wei WWS (2013) Time series analysis. In: Little TD (ed) The Oxford handbook of quantitative methods in psychology, vol 2: statistical analysis. Oxford University Press, Inc., New York
4.
go back to reference Clements MP, Franses PH, Swanson NR (2004) Forecasting economic and financial time-series with non-linear models. Int J Forecast 20(2):169–183CrossRef Clements MP, Franses PH, Swanson NR (2004) Forecasting economic and financial time-series with non-linear models. Int J Forecast 20(2):169–183CrossRef
5.
go back to reference De Gooijer JG, Hyndman RJ (2006) 25 years of time series forecasting. Int J Forecast 22(3):443–473 De Gooijer JG, Hyndman RJ (2006) 25 years of time series forecasting. Int J Forecast 22(3):443–473
6.
go back to reference Wang W, Yang J, Xiao J, Li S, Zhou D (2015) Face recognition based on deep learning. In: Lecture notes in computer science, pp 812–820 Wang W, Yang J, Xiao J, Li S, Zhou D (2015) Face recognition based on deep learning. In: Lecture notes in computer science, pp 812–820
7.
go back to reference Xiao Y, Wu J, Lin Z, Zhao X (2018) A deep learning-based multi-model ensemble method for cancer prediction. Comput Methods Programs Biomed 153:1–9 Xiao Y, Wu J, Lin Z, Zhao X (2018) A deep learning-based multi-model ensemble method for cancer prediction. Comput Methods Programs Biomed 153:1–9
8.
go back to reference Villacrés JF, Auat Cheein F (2020) Detection and characterization of cherries: a deep learning usability case study in Chile. Agronomy 10(6):835 Villacrés JF, Auat Cheein F (2020) Detection and characterization of cherries: a deep learning usability case study in Chile. Agronomy 10(6):835
9.
go back to reference Cui Y, Ahmad S, Hawkins J. Continuous online sequence learning with an unsupervised neural network model. Neural Comput 28(11):2474–2504 Cui Y, Ahmad S, Hawkins J. Continuous online sequence learning with an unsupervised neural network model. Neural Comput 28(11):2474–2504
10.
go back to reference Ahmad S, Scheinkman L (2019) How can we be so dense? The benefits of using highly sparse representations. Numenta, Redwood City, California Ahmad S, Scheinkman L (2019) How can we be so dense? The benefits of using highly sparse representations. Numenta, Redwood City, California
11.
go back to reference Cui Y, Ahmad S, Hawkins J (2017) The HTM spatial pooler—A neocortical algorithm for online sparse distributed coding. Front Comput Neurosci 11 Cui Y, Ahmad S, Hawkins J (2017) The HTM spatial pooler—A neocortical algorithm for online sparse distributed coding. Front Comput Neurosci 11
12.
go back to reference Chen P, Niu A, Liu D, Jiang W, Ma B (2018) Time series forecasting of temperatures using SARIMA: an example from Nanjing. In: IOP conference series: materials science and engineering, vol 394, p 052024 Chen P, Niu A, Liu D, Jiang W, Ma B (2018) Time series forecasting of temperatures using SARIMA: an example from Nanjing. In: IOP conference series: materials science and engineering, vol 394, p 052024
13.
go back to reference Vagropoulos SI, Chouliaras GI, Kardakos EG, Simoglou CK, Bakirtzis AG (2016) Comparison of SARIMAX, SARIMA, modified SARIMA and ANN-based models for short-term PV generation forecasting. In: 2016 IEEE international energy conference (ENERGYCON) Vagropoulos SI, Chouliaras GI, Kardakos EG, Simoglou CK, Bakirtzis AG (2016) Comparison of SARIMAX, SARIMA, modified SARIMA and ANN-based models for short-term PV generation forecasting. In: 2016 IEEE international energy conference (ENERGYCON)
14.
go back to reference Dabral PP, Murry MZ (2017) Modelling and forecasting of rainfall time series using SARIMA. Environ Process 4(2):399–419 Dabral PP, Murry MZ (2017) Modelling and forecasting of rainfall time series using SARIMA. Environ Process 4(2):399–419
15.
go back to reference Valipour M (2015) Long-term runoff study using SARIMA and ARIMA models in the United States. Meteorol Appl 22(3):592–598 Valipour M (2015) Long-term runoff study using SARIMA and ARIMA models in the United States. Meteorol Appl 22(3):592–598
16.
go back to reference Out AO, Osuji GA, Opara J, Mbachu HI, Iheagwara AI (2014) Application of Sarima models in modelling and forecasting Nigeria’s inflation rates. Am J Appl Math Stat 2(1):16–28 Out AO, Osuji GA, Opara J, Mbachu HI, Iheagwara AI (2014) Application of Sarima models in modelling and forecasting Nigeria’s inflation rates. Am J Appl Math Stat 2(1):16–28
17.
go back to reference Choi T-M, Yu Y, Au K-F (2011) A hybrid SARIMA wavelet transform method for sales forecasting. Decision Support Syst 51(1):130–140 Choi T-M, Yu Y, Au K-F (2011) A hybrid SARIMA wavelet transform method for sales forecasting. Decision Support Syst 51(1):130–140
18.
go back to reference Billah B, King ML, Snyder RD, Koehler AB (2006) Exponential smoothing model selection for forecasting. Int J Forecast 22(2):239–247 Billah B, King ML, Snyder RD, Koehler AB (2006) Exponential smoothing model selection for forecasting. Int J Forecast 22(2):239–247
19.
go back to reference Chatfield C (1978) The Holt-Winters forecasting procedure. Appl Stat 27(3):264 Chatfield C (1978) The Holt-Winters forecasting procedure. Appl Stat 27(3):264
20.
go back to reference Gardner ES, Dannenbring DG (1980) Forecasting with exponential smoothing: some guidelines for model selection. Decision Sci 11(2):370–383 Gardner ES, Dannenbring DG (1980) Forecasting with exponential smoothing: some guidelines for model selection. Decision Sci 11(2):370–383
21.
go back to reference Ostertagová E, Ostertag O (2012) Forecasting using simple exponential smoothing method. Acta Electrotechnica et Informatica 12(3) Ostertagová E, Ostertag O (2012) Forecasting using simple exponential smoothing method. Acta Electrotechnica et Informatica 12(3)
22.
go back to reference Taylor JW (2003) Short-term electricity demand forecasting using double seasonal exponential smoothing. J Oper Res Soc 54(8):799–805 Taylor JW (2003) Short-term electricity demand forecasting using double seasonal exponential smoothing. J Oper Res Soc 54(8):799–805
23.
go back to reference Athanasopoulos G, de Silva A (2012) Multivariate exponential smoothing for forecasting tourist arrivals. J Travel Res 51(5):640–652CrossRef Athanasopoulos G, de Silva A (2012) Multivariate exponential smoothing for forecasting tourist arrivals. J Travel Res 51(5):640–652CrossRef
24.
go back to reference Bodger PS, Brooks DRD, Moutter SP (1987) Spectral decomposition of variations in electricity loading using mixed radix fast Fourier transform. In: IEE Proc C Gener Trans Distrib 134(3):197 Bodger PS, Brooks DRD, Moutter SP (1987) Spectral decomposition of variations in electricity loading using mixed radix fast Fourier transform. In: IEE Proc C Gener Trans Distrib 134(3):197
25.
go back to reference Chen M-Y, Chen B-T (2014) Online fuzzy time series analysis based on entropy discretization and a fast Fourier transform. Appl Soft Comput 14:156–166 Chen M-Y, Chen B-T (2014) Online fuzzy time series analysis based on entropy discretization and a fast Fourier transform. Appl Soft Comput 14:156–166
26.
go back to reference Liu S, Shan T, Tao R, Zhang YD, Zhang G, Zhang F, Wang Y (2014) Sparse discrete fractional Fourier transform and its applications. IEEE Trans Signal Process 62(24):6582–6595 (2014). Liu S, Shan T, Tao R, Zhang YD, Zhang G, Zhang F, Wang Y (2014) Sparse discrete fractional Fourier transform and its applications. IEEE Trans Signal Process 62(24):6582–6595 (2014).
27.
go back to reference Chatfield C (1977) Some recent developments in time-series analysis. J Roy Stat Soc Ser A (Gen) 140(4):492 Chatfield C (1977) Some recent developments in time-series analysis. J Roy Stat Soc Ser A (Gen) 140(4):492
28.
go back to reference Lukhyswara P, Putranto LM, Ariananda DD (2019) Solar irradiation forecasting uses time series analysis. In: 2019 11th International conference on information technology and electrical engineering (ICITEE) Lukhyswara P, Putranto LM, Ariananda DD (2019) Solar irradiation forecasting uses time series analysis. In: 2019 11th International conference on information technology and electrical engineering (ICITEE)
29.
go back to reference Lewisa BG, Herbertb RD, Bellc RD (2003) The application of Fourier analysis to forecasting the inbound call time series of a call centre Lewisa BG, Herbertb RD, Bellc RD (2003) The application of Fourier analysis to forecasting the inbound call time series of a call centre
30.
go back to reference Pritz PJ, Perez D, Leung KK (2020) Fast-Fourier-forecasting resource utilisation in distributed systems. In: 2020 29th International conference on computer communications and networks (ICCCN) Pritz PJ, Perez D, Leung KK (2020) Fast-Fourier-forecasting resource utilisation in distributed systems. In: 2020 29th International conference on computer communications and networks (ICCCN)
31.
go back to reference Ahmed NK, Atiya AF, Gayar NE, El-Shishiny H (2010) An empirical comparison of machine learning models for time series forecasting. Econ Rev 29(5–6):594–621 Ahmed NK, Atiya AF, Gayar NE, El-Shishiny H (2010) An empirical comparison of machine learning models for time series forecasting. Econ Rev 29(5–6):594–621
32.
go back to reference Qian X-Y (2017) Financial series prediction: comparison between precision of time series models and machine learning methods Qian X-Y (2017) Financial series prediction: comparison between precision of time series models and machine learning methods
33.
go back to reference Pavlyshenko B (2019) Machine-learning models for sales time series forecasting. Data 4(1):15 Pavlyshenko B (2019) Machine-learning models for sales time series forecasting. Data 4(1):15
34.
go back to reference Bontempi G, Ben Taieb S, Le Borgne Y-A (2013) Machine learning strategies for time series forecasting. In: Lecture notes in business information processing, pp 62–77 Bontempi G, Ben Taieb S, Le Borgne Y-A (2013) Machine learning strategies for time series forecasting. In: Lecture notes in business information processing, pp 62–77
35.
go back to reference Lim B, Zohren S (2021) Time-series forecasting with deep learning: a survey. Philos Trans Roy Soc A: Math Phys Eng Sci 379(2194) Lim B, Zohren S (2021) Time-series forecasting with deep learning: a survey. Philos Trans Roy Soc A: Math Phys Eng Sci 379(2194)
36.
go back to reference Coulibaly P, Anctil F, Bobée B (2001) Multivariate reservoir inflow forecasting using temporal neural networks. J Hydrol Eng 6(5) Coulibaly P, Anctil F, Bobée B (2001) Multivariate reservoir inflow forecasting using temporal neural networks. J Hydrol Eng 6(5)
37.
go back to reference Ho S, Xie M, Goh T (2002) A comparative study of neural network and Box-Jenkins ARIMA modeling in time series prediction. Comput Ind Eng 42(2–4):371–375 Ho S, Xie M, Goh T (2002) A comparative study of neural network and Box-Jenkins ARIMA modeling in time series prediction. Comput Ind Eng 42(2–4):371–375
38.
go back to reference Tokgoz A, Unal G (2018) A RNN based time series approach for forecasting Turkish electricity load. In: 2018 26th Signal processing and communications applications conference (SIU) Tokgoz A, Unal G (2018) A RNN based time series approach for forecasting Turkish electricity load. In: 2018 26th Signal processing and communications applications conference (SIU)
39.
go back to reference Tsai Y-T, Zeng Y-R, Chang Y-S (2018) Air pollution forecasting using RNN with LSTM. In: 2018 IEEE 16th International conference on dependable, autonomic and secure computing, 16th International conference on pervasive intelligence and computing, 4th International conference on big data intelligence and computing and cyber science and technology congress Tsai Y-T, Zeng Y-R, Chang Y-S (2018) Air pollution forecasting using RNN with LSTM. In: 2018 IEEE 16th International conference on dependable, autonomic and secure computing, 16th International conference on pervasive intelligence and computing, 4th International conference on big data intelligence and computing and cyber science and technology congress
40.
go back to reference LeCun Y, Bengio Y, Hinton G (2015) Deep learning. Nature 521(7553):436–444CrossRef LeCun Y, Bengio Y, Hinton G (2015) Deep learning. Nature 521(7553):436–444CrossRef
41.
go back to reference Miyajima R (2017) Deep learning triggers a new era in industrial robotics. IEEE MultiMedia 24(4):91–96 Miyajima R (2017) Deep learning triggers a new era in industrial robotics. IEEE MultiMedia 24(4):91–96
42.
go back to reference Manaswi NK (2018) RNN and LSTM. In: Deep learning with applications using python, 115–126 Manaswi NK (2018) RNN and LSTM. In: Deep learning with applications using python, 115–126
43.
go back to reference Vaswani A, Shazeer N, Parmar N, Uszkoreit J, Jones L, Gomez AN, Kaiser L, Polosukhin I (2017) Attention is all you need. In: Guyon I, Luxburg UV, Bengio S, Wallach H, Fergus R, Vishwanathan S, Garnett R (eds) Advances in neural information processing systems, vol 30 Vaswani A, Shazeer N, Parmar N, Uszkoreit J, Jones L, Gomez AN, Kaiser L, Polosukhin I (2017) Attention is all you need. In: Guyon I, Luxburg UV, Bengio S, Wallach H, Fergus R, Vishwanathan S, Garnett R (eds) Advances in neural information processing systems, vol 30
44.
go back to reference Wu N, Green B, Ben X, O’Banion S (2020) Deep transformer models for time series forecasting: the influenza prevalence case. arXiv:200108317 Wu N, Green B, Ben X, O’Banion S (2020) Deep transformer models for time series forecasting: the influenza prevalence case. arXiv:​200108317
45.
go back to reference Zhou H, Zhang S, Peng J, Zhang S, Li J, Xiong H, Zhang W (2021) Informer: beyond efficient transformer for long sequence time-series forecasting. arXiv:201207436 Zhou H, Zhang S, Peng J, Zhang S, Li J, Xiong H, Zhang W (2021) Informer: beyond efficient transformer for long sequence time-series forecasting. arXiv:​201207436
46.
go back to reference Hole KJ, Ahmad S (2021) A thousand brains: toward biologically constrained AI. SN Appl Sci 3(8) Hole KJ, Ahmad S (2021) A thousand brains: toward biologically constrained AI. SN Appl Sci 3(8)
47.
go back to reference Hawkins J, Ahmad S, Cui Y (2017) A theory of how columns in the neocortex enable learning the structure of the world. Front Neural Circ 11 Hawkins J, Ahmad S, Cui Y (2017) A theory of how columns in the neocortex enable learning the structure of the world. Front Neural Circ 11
48.
go back to reference Wu J, Zeng W, Chen Z, Tang X-F (2016) Hierarchical temporal memory method for time-series-based anomaly detection. In: 2016 IEEE 16th international conference on data mining workshops (ICDMW) Wu J, Zeng W, Chen Z, Tang X-F (2016) Hierarchical temporal memory method for time-series-based anomaly detection. In: 2016 IEEE 16th international conference on data mining workshops (ICDMW)
49.
go back to reference Hawkins J, Ahmad S (2016) Why neurons have thousands of synapses, a theory of sequence memory in neocortex. Front Neural Circ 10 Hawkins J, Ahmad S (2016) Why neurons have thousands of synapses, a theory of sequence memory in neocortex. Front Neural Circ 10
50.
go back to reference Ahmad S, Hawkins J (2016) How do neurons operate on sparse distributed representations? A mathematical theory of sparsity, neurons and active dendrites. arXiv:160100720 Ahmad S, Hawkins J (2016) How do neurons operate on sparse distributed representations? A mathematical theory of sparsity, neurons and active dendrites. arXiv:​160100720
Metadata
Title
Highly Stochastic Time Series Modeling using HTM in Comparison with Commonly Used Methods
Authors
Filip Begiełło
Tomasz Bławucki
Copyright Year
2023
Publisher
Springer Nature Singapore
DOI
https://doi.org/10.1007/978-981-19-1610-6_10